Output e64e37583f38f888860121fa71dad29054bdf7de61fa4db8a40025b6926d6ab4:1

value
16961890183
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43ac50b0a51747a850d78fc38c8064daf7172779 OP_EQUALVERIFY OP_CHECKSIG
address
DBJvEnEgygN5XAAvUDr8VikCBK1W2W3hde
transaction
e64e37583f38f888860121fa71dad29054bdf7de61fa4db8a40025b6926d6ab4